| Phase | Required action | Key rule | Read |
|---|---|---|---|
BLUEPRINT | Design the command contract: signature, flags, help, exit codes, human/JSON output, CI/CD expectations | Lock the interface before building | references/cli-design-patterns.md |
CAST | Build the CLI skeleton: parser, subcommands, completion hooks, config loading, doctor checks | Keep scope to one command surface | references/cli-design-patterns.md, references/tui-components.md |
TEMPER | Polish terminal UX: prompts, progress indicators, colors, --no-color, --yes, non-TTY fallback | TTY-awareness is non-negotiable | references/tui-components.md |
HARDEN | Validate failure paths: input errors, exit codes, CTRL+C, platform quirks, non-interactive environments | Test every non-happy path | references/cross-platform.md, references/cli-design-anti-patterns.md |
PRESENT | Deliver the interface, usage examples, integration notes, and the next operational handoff | Mandatory before expanding scope | references/cli-design-patterns.md |
